Janet Casciola

d. February 16, 2026

Janet Timm Casciola 90, passed away peacefully on February 16, 2026, in Wydmoor, PA. after a brief illness. Born on June 9th, in Mineola, NY, she was second of four children of Carl and Catherine Timm.

In 1958 she married her high school sweetheart Robert “Bob” Casciola. Over 65 years of marriage, they built a life together in Princeton, NJ, Hanover, NH, Tolland, CT, Princeton Jct, NJ before retiring to Scottsdale, AZ. Together they raised their children in the Northeast, creating a home filled with warmth, laughter, and lasting friendships.

Janet will be remembered for her kindness, humor, generosity and devotion to family. A steadfast partner, she embraced the many moves that came with Bob’s career, always creating a welcoming home wherever they lived. In her younger years, she enjoyed playing golf and tennis. She later found great joy in following her grandchildren’s many activities in sports and music. She was a lifelong reader and an enthusiastic fan of college football and NY Yankees baseball. She loved going out to breakfast and delighted in the beautiful desert landscapes and sunsets of Arizona.

Predeceased by her parents, husband Bob and siblings Florence and Richard, Janet is survived by her four children Jeanne (Mark), Don (Cheri), Julie and Lynn and grandchildren Carly (Kyle), Will, Hannah (Jordan), Grace (Ross), Sophie, Charlie (Maura), Kellar and great-granddaughter Holley. She is also survived by her sister Nancy (Al), sister-in-law Victoria, and many nieces and nephews.
